Course Overview
What is this course
The QualCert Level 2 Diploma in Facility Management is a professionally structured qualification designed to develop practical and operational knowledge of managing facilities within modern organisations. As workplaces become increasingly complex, efficient facility management plays a vital role in ensuring safety, functionality, and smooth day-to-day operations. The QualCert Level 2 Diploma in Facility Management equips learners with essential understanding of how facility systems and services are coordinated to maintain effective working environments.
This qualification covers key areas such as planned maintenance systems, health and safety compliance, contractor coordination, resource allocation, and service quality management. The QualCert Level 2 Diploma in Facility Management also introduces learners to supervisory functions within facility operations, including monitoring performance, supporting maintenance schedules, and ensuring adherence to organisational procedures. Emphasis is placed on developing practical awareness of how facilities are managed to support organisational efficiency and workplace safety.
The QualCert Level 2 Diploma in Facility Management combines theoretical knowledge with applied operational principles, enabling learners to understand real-world facility management practices. It builds competence in managing routine facility tasks, coordinating services, and supporting maintenance functions across different environments. This qualification provides a structured pathway for understanding medium-level facility operations across sectors such as corporate offices, healthcare, education, and commercial properties, where effective facility management is essential for consistent service delivery and operational effectiveness.

The QualCert Level 2 Diploma in Facility Management, offers 42 Credits, requiring a Total Qualification Time (TQT) of 210 hours, including 150 Guided Learning Hours (GLH).
